How much do controller analyst j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 12, 2026, the average hourly pay for controller analyst in the United States is $31.53,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$25.24 and $35.82 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a controller analyst do?

A controller analyst is responsible for analyzing financial data, supporting accounting functions, and ensuring compliance with financial regulations. They often work with financial reporting, budgeting, and internal controls, using tools like Excel and accounting software. Strong analytical skills and attention to detail are essential for this role.

Is a controller analyst a high level job?

A controller analyst is typically considered an intermediate to senior-level role within finance and accounting departments, often requiring several years of experience and strong analytical skills. While not usually executive-level, it involves significant responsibility for financial analysis, reporting, and supporting financial controls. Advancement to higher positions like controller or finance manager is possible with experience and additional qualifications.

What is a controller analyst?

Controller Analysts are financial professionals who support the controller or finance department within an organization. They are responsible for analyzing financial data, preparing reports, assisting with budgeting and forecasting, and ensuring compliance with financial regulations. Controller Analysts often help monitor internal controls, support audits, and provide insights to improve financial efficiency. Their role is critical in helping organizations make informed financial decisions and maintain accurate records.

How does a controller analyst typically collaborate with other departments within an organization?

Controller Analysts work closely with various departments such as accounting, finance, operations, and management to ensure accurate financial reporting and effective internal controls. They often coordinate with department heads to gather data, analyze financial performance, and provide insights for budgeting and forecasting. This cross-functional collaboration is essential for identifying cost-saving opportunities, ensuring compliance, and supporting strategic decision-making. Regular meetings and clear communication are typical, helping to align financial goals with overall business objectives.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a controller analyst?

To excel as a Controller Analyst, you need strong analytical skills, proficiency in accounting principles, and a relevant degree such as accounting or finance. Experience with ERP systems like SAP or Oracle, advanced Excel skills, and familiarity with financial reporting tools are typically required. Attention to detail, problem-solving, and effective communication distinguish top performers in this role. These skills are vital for ensuring accurate financial analysis, supporting compliance, and enabling informed business decisions.

Your mission, roles and responsibilities The assistant controller is involved in the controlling of a plant to guarantee and optimize the plant's financial performance and competitiveness. The main missions of the role are: Ensure all financial related procedures compliance Develop, execute and control internal finance procedures including spending authorization in accordance with Group procedures and policies Ensure site activities are compliant with Faurecia finance related procedures (product flow, inventory, routings, ...) Provide reliable financial / controlling information Participate in forecasting processes (budget, monthly forecast, ...) Manage data consolidation reporting ensuring reliability, consistency, transparency and delay compliance Ensure reliability of standard costing Contribute to controlling analysis including variance analysis/standard costs, margin/programs, plant budgetary control ..

Collaborate with Shared Service Center providing proper finance information Contribute to provide the economic justification of investments, ensure their follow up, and optimize the cash aspect Assist Controller with month end closing process and month end reporting. Participate in the profitability and cash improvement actions (capex, inventories and overdues) Commitment to the highest ethical standards and willingness to adhere to Faurecia's Code of Ethics and Code of Management.
